Currently, reconfigurable hardware devices feature a high density of heterogeneous resources to enable multitasking and offer flexibility in application needs. These concepts raise the need for efficient management of hardware tasks and hardware resources. The scheduling of hardware tasks is highly dependent on placement. Placement focuses on allocation of hardware resources required by the scheduled hardware tasks. In this paper, we propose novel three-level resource management that investigates enhancement of placement quality by reducing task rejection, configuration overheads, and by optimizing resource utilization. Improving placement quality will produce significant enhancement of performance for scheduling and overall execution time ...
[[abstract]]In the era of application convergence, the small handheld battery-powered portable devic...
An abstract of the thesis of Lan Su submitted to The University of Manchester Faculty of Engineering...
ARM-FPGA coupled platforms allow accelerating the computation of specific algorithms by executing th...
In this dissertation, we focus our research on the problems related to efficient configurable resour...
Runtime reconfigurable systems built upon devices with partial reconfiguration can provide reduction...
International audienceDynamically and partially reconfigurable architectures, like FPGAs, have increa...
Koester M, Kalte H, Porrmann M. Task Placement for Heterogeneous Reconfigurable Architectures. In: I...
Reconfigurable devices such as Field Programmable Gate Arrays (FPGAs) are very popular in today's em...
Engineers in the field of Advanced computing paradigm struggles to satisfy the demand of high perfor...
Modern embedded systems are being modeled as Heterogeneous Reconfigurable Computing Systems (HRCS) w...
In the era of application convergence, the small handheld battery-powered portable devices are requi...
International audienceDynamic partial reconfiguration (DPR) functionality allows implementing multi-...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
Abstract.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the func...
In this paper we present a novel scheduling technique for partially-reconfigurable FPGA-based system...
[[abstract]]In the era of application convergence, the small handheld battery-powered portable devic...
An abstract of the thesis of Lan Su submitted to The University of Manchester Faculty of Engineering...
ARM-FPGA coupled platforms allow accelerating the computation of specific algorithms by executing th...
In this dissertation, we focus our research on the problems related to efficient configurable resour...
Runtime reconfigurable systems built upon devices with partial reconfiguration can provide reduction...
International audienceDynamically and partially reconfigurable architectures, like FPGAs, have increa...
Koester M, Kalte H, Porrmann M. Task Placement for Heterogeneous Reconfigurable Architectures. In: I...
Reconfigurable devices such as Field Programmable Gate Arrays (FPGAs) are very popular in today's em...
Engineers in the field of Advanced computing paradigm struggles to satisfy the demand of high perfor...
Modern embedded systems are being modeled as Heterogeneous Reconfigurable Computing Systems (HRCS) w...
In the era of application convergence, the small handheld battery-powered portable devices are requi...
International audienceDynamic partial reconfiguration (DPR) functionality allows implementing multi-...
Summarization: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the...
Abstract. Partial reconfiguration (PR) of FPGAs can be used to dynamically extend and adapt the func...
In this paper we present a novel scheduling technique for partially-reconfigurable FPGA-based system...
[[abstract]]In the era of application convergence, the small handheld battery-powered portable devic...
An abstract of the thesis of Lan Su submitted to The University of Manchester Faculty of Engineering...
ARM-FPGA coupled platforms allow accelerating the computation of specific algorithms by executing th...